As a (mostly former) power user of Word, the one feature of LO that is most
difficult for me to figure out (i.e, the most "geeky" / "techie") is Sections.
Even with Help, cannot figure out how to insert them, change them, etc. Would
help a great deal if Sections worked like something even close to how they work
in Word, and would help even more if Sections could be seen when "Non-printing
characters" function (Ctrl-F10) is invoked. Thanks!
